One thing they worked on tonight was max protection. They did a few all out blitzes, rushing 8 and once it looked like 9. You would figure this to be a sack for sure, but the Qb's only took a two step drop, then they just threw it deep towards one of the Wr's. No connections tonight, but it was good to see them work on something that some team is bound to do to them. Having that extra TE in there works wonders here. The protection could have been better but this is something I never once saw Wanny's staff work on. Practice makes perfect.

What they practiced a lot on was 4 and 5 wide sets. They worked a lot on dump off passes to the outlets. Sometimes a Rb, sometimes a Wr breaks off a route. I would say that about 80 percent of the plays tonight were thrown less than 20 yards. This is surely a good thing, especially early on in a season when they can only hope that the Offensive Line can protect the Qb for more than 3.5 seconds. We all know that is a work in progress.
So now they have been working on max protect, and dump offs out of the spread offense. Two totally different ways to not only protect the Qb's, but to attack the field at the same time.

Maurice Mann had a real nice couple of catches. He got two of the longer passes thrown to him, and on one he made an outstanding catch. All passes to him were thrown by Berlin. He is becoming an interesting prospect. He is tall, lanky, goes up for the ball, and has some pretty good hands. The Wr's might be set, but if he gets cut my bet is he's one of the first ones signed to the PS.

Welker got a few thrown his way. One was a nice break up by Bell. Bell hit him a little to hard though. Only shoulder pads were used, and he hit him dead in the back while Welker was in the air. Then he continues thru the play, driving Welkers shoulder into the ground. Welker got up shaking his head a little but he said nothing. A few plays later, he got even, catching a nice pass from Ferrotte right in front of Bell, but he could do nothing except watch the play go out of bounds for 20-25 yards.
